Politie is the Dutch term for the police, representing a vital institution dedicated to maintaining law and order in society. The primary role of the politie is to ensure public safety, prevent crime, and provide assistance during emergencies. They are tasked with upholding the law while fostering community relations, making them an essential part of the government framework.
In each municipality, the politie operates with a local focus, allowing for tailored responses to specific community needs. Their efforts include crime patrols, traffic regulation, and conducting investigations. The politie also emphasizes crime prevention and public awareness campaigns, often sporting the recognizable Politie Logo on uniforms and vehicles to enhance visibility and trust.
Moreover, the politie collaborates with various local and national organizations to tackle larger issues, such as human trafficking and cybercrime. Their technological advancements and training programs are crucial in adapting to the evolving landscape of crime.
